Mcmurray Hills Manor
Last Updated: 2/1/2024
Legal Business Name | AHF/ CENTRAL STATES, INC |
Affiliated Entity | AMERICAN HEALTH FOUNDATION |
Region | Northeast |
Address | 249 WEST MCMURRAY ROAD, Mcmurray, Pennsylvania 15317 |
County | Washington County |
Phone | 7249417150 |
CMS Certification Number CCN | 395032 |
Owership Type | Non profit - Corporation |
Nurse Hours Per Resident Per Day | 2.9017 |
Health Survey Score | 80.333 |
Reported Incidents | 1 |
Number of Complaints | 5 |
Infection Control Citations | 2.0 |
Number of Fines | 3 |
Amount of Fines | $39813.71 |
Payment Denials | 0 |
Facility Rating Comparisons (Scale 1-5)
Rating Type | Provider | State | Region | National |
---|---|---|---|---|
Overall Rating | 1.0 | 2.9 | 2.9 | 2.87 |
Health | 2.0 | - | - | - |
Quality | 2.0 | 3.5 | 3.6 | 3.5 |
Short-Stay | 2.0 | - | - | - |
Long-Stay | 2.0 | - | - | - |
Turnover % | 54.7% | 50.4% | 47.9% | 52.72% |
Staffing | 1.0 | 2.7 | 2.8 | 2.7 |
Overview of McMurray Hills Manor
McMurray Hills Manor, located in Mcmurray, PA, serves residents from the 15317 zip code in Washington. The facility has an overall rating of 1.0, which is significantly lower (-66%) than the state average and (-65%) lower than the national benchmark. These statistics indicate areas where improvements may be needed in comparison to other facilities locally and across the country. Staffing Ratings and Turnover at McMurray Hills Manor
Staffing plays a crucial role in determining the quality of care in nursing homes. McMurray Hills Manor's staffing rating of 1.0 is significantly lower (-63%) than both state and national averages, raising concerns about meeting residents' needs effectively. A low staffing rating can signify caregiver shortages, resulting in inadequate attention and assistance for residents. This can lead to compromised care quality and resident satisfaction. Considering staffing ratings is essential for individuals exploring long-term care options. Looking at turnover rates, McMurray Hills Manor's total nursing staff turnover of 54.7% is notably higher than the state average by 9% and the national average by 4%. High turnover rates within the nursing staff can disrupt care continuity and quality. It may also indicate underlying issues within the facility, such as inadequate staff support or challenging work environments. Monitoring turnover rates provides insights into the nursing home's workforce stability and effectiveness.
